About the Business

Marsh Park & Boat Ramp is a beautiful waterfront park located in Eustis, Florida. Situated at 36545 Yale Retreat Road, this park offers stunning views of the surrounding marshland and is the perfect spot for outdoor enthusiasts to enjoy a day of boating, fishing, or picnicking. The park features a convenient boat ramp for easy access to the water, as well as walking trails and picnic areas for visitors to relax and take in the natural beauty of the area. "Marsh Park is a very nice park, well maintained. The boat ramp not so much. Over grown trees make ramp narrow to the point that launching more than 1 boat at a time is extremely difficult if not impossible. it is shallow and dock is so high from water level that it's very difficult for one person to launch/load a boat alone. With 2 people (1 operating boat & 1 operating vehicle/trailer) it's not too bad and there is a ladder at end of dock for person to climb down to boat after parking car. But be careful with boat as it is extremely shallow near ladder area."
